With more than 18,000 possible product customisations, Quadrifoglio Group specialises in the design of complete, tailor-made furniture for work and contract environments, and lighting systems.

To talk about contract in the design world is not an easy matter. It is a vast universe that ranges from large-scale architecture to small-scale custom furniture, from serial production to craftsmanship, with the leitmotif of tailoring. What the contract project needs is a relentless dialogue between the companies' research and development teams and the architects in order to adhere perfectly to the client's wishes. We can apply this approach to different contexts: from skyscrapers to housing complexes, from large resorts to the offices of multinational corporations.

Among the leading Italian companies in this sector is Quadrifoglio Group, a company that has been on the market for over 30 years and is recognised for the breadth and variety of its portfolio. In addition to complete and customisable furnishings for business spaces and lighting systems, since 2022 Quadrifoglio Group has also offered solutions for the hospitality world, demonstrating an innate vocation for renewal and the ability to broaden its horizons.

A figure that best represents the Quadrifoglio Group universe: there are more than 18,000 possible product customisations, ranging from executive desks and workstations to chairs, armchairs and sofas, from reception desks to complete furnishings for meeting rooms, from partition walls and acoustic cubicles to cabinets and bookcases, from office lighting to decorative lighting, from panels to sound-absorbing lamps. Each model in the catalogue is highly customisable to perfectly embrace the spirit of any interior design project, the most diverse styles and aesthetic sensibilities.

Recent projects developed by Quadrifoglio Group include the interiors of the new headquarters of the Fincantieri Group's Marine Interiors, a company specialising in the creation of interiors for cruise ships and yachts, for which it provided a complete service, from design to installation, for operational workstations, management offices and reception rooms with customised products and finishes inspired by materials used in the naval industry.

A completely different situation can be found in the France Valley offices – a consultancy company in Paris – located in a historic building with a classic style where the need was to create workstations with an essential and contemporary style but at the same time original and with a strong personality.

For Stesi, an IT company in the province of Treviso, Quadrifoglio Group took care of every aspect of the assignment: from the study of room subdivision, to the choice of products best suited to the square footage and specific functional and aesthetic requirements, to the execution itself. Following the client's requests, the spaces were furnished in an essential and modern style, focusing on innovative finishes and trendy colours.

For DesignTech, the Group was instrumental in the interior design of C.Space, the first technological lounge in Milan that offers a new concept of "office", where the physical and digital dimensions intertwine for a versatile, multitasking workspace.
